FTSE 100 movers: Fresnillo leads miners lower

Tue, 06th Aug 2013 15:10

Mining stocks were dominating the fallers list on the FTSE 100 on Tuesday with precious metals group Fresnillo leading the way lower following some disappointing first-half results.Fresnillo's share price was down nearly 9.5% in afternoon trade after a 27% decline in gross profit to $518.9m in the first half as revenues dropped on falling gold and silver prices.Sector peers Randgold, Vedanta, Antofagasta, Glencore Xstrata, Anglo American and Rio Tinto were also registering falls today.Leading the upside was hotels group InterContinental which impressed with a $350m special dividend as it reported that revenue per available room rose 3.7% in the first half.Emerging markets-focused bank Standard Chartered also rose strongly after posting a 4.0% rise in adjusted first-half profits to $4.09bn and lifting its interim dividend by 6.0%.Quality control and testing firm Intertek wasn't far behind after RBC Capital Markets upgraded its recommendation to 'sector performer' and hiked its target price from 2,850p to 3,050p.Financial services organisation Legal & General was also higher after its first-half results saw double-digit growth in sales, cash generation and profits.Broker downgrades were dampening the share prices of a number of heavyweight stocks: consumer products group Unilever was lower after JPMorgan Cazenove downgraded the stock to 'neutral'; GlaxoSmithKline was down after Citigroup reduced its rating to 'neutral'; meanwhile banking group HSBC was extending losses made yesterday after disappointing with its interim report as Deutsche Bank lowering its rating to 'hold'.FTSE 100 - RisersInterContinental Hotels Group (IHG) 2,005.00p +5.08%Standard Chartered (STAN) 1,571.50p +3.12%Intertek Group (ITRK) 3,173.00p +2.85%Wolseley (WOS) 3,328.00p +2.81%Legal & General Group (LGEN) 202.50p +2.58%TUI Travel (TT.) 398.80p +1.73%Aberdeen Asset Management (ADN) 385.30p +1.45%Standard Life (SL.) 394.90p +1.26%Diageo (DGE) 2,128.50p +1.09%Tesco (TSCO) 372.00p +1.05%FTSE 100 - FallersFresnillo (FRES) 939.00p -9.45%Randgold Resources Ltd.
